More than 300 dead, 600 missing, after mudslide engulfs people in Sierra Leone as they sleep

Surging mudslides and floodwaters in and around Sierra Leone's capital Freetown have killed more than 300 people, many of them trapped as they slept.

Another 600 people are missing, the Red Cross said on Tuesday, with the death toll expected to rise.
